Understanding the Remix Ecosystem

At its core, a remix is a derivative work where a producer takes the original stems or master recording of a song and alters it to create a new version. This can range from a simple radio edit to a complete genre transformation. The demand for these versions has fueled a massive online economy, making the search for high-quality remix downloads a common activity for DJs and casual listeners alike.

The Different Types of Remixes

Not all remixes are created equal, and understanding the distinctions can help you find exactly what you are looking for when initiating a download. The variety caters to different listening environments and musical tastes.

Radio Edit: A cleaned-up version suitable for broadcast, often shortening the track and removing explicit lyrics.

Club Mix: Designed for extended play in a DJ set, these remixes focus on energy, build-ups, and dancefloor appeal.

Acappella: A remix that isolates the vocal track of the original song, removing the instrumental backing.

Instrumental: The opposite of the acappella, this version removes the vocals, leaving only the musical arrangement.

Navigating the world of remix downloads requires an awareness of copyright law. Downloading remixes from unauthorized peer-to-peer networks or torrent sites is illegal and constitutes piracy. This practice deprives artists, producers, and record labels of rightful compensation. To support the artists you love, it is essential to utilize legitimate platforms that secure the necessary licenses for distribution.

Legitimate Sources for High-Quality Files

Fortunately, accessing legal remix downloads is easier than ever, with numerous platforms offering vast libraries of music. These services ensure that the artists are paid and that the files are free from malware or corrupted audio.

Streaming Services: Platforms like Spotify, Apple Music, and Tidal offer millions of remixes in standard and high-quality streaming formats.

Digital Retailers: Stores like iTunes, Amazon Music, and Beatport allow users to purchase and download individual tracks or albums permanently.

Bandcamp: A favorite among underground artists, Bandcamp often allows fans to name their price for direct downloads, supporting the creator directly.

File Formats and Quality Considerations

When downloading a remix, the file format significantly impacts the listening experience. For archival purposes or high-fidelity playback, lossless formats are preferred. For everyday use, compressed formats offer a balance between quality and file size.

Format
Quality
Best Use Case
FLAC / ALAC
Lossless (CD Quality)
Archiving music on local drives
MP3 (320kbps)
High Quality
General listening on mobile devices
WAV
Lossless (Large File)
Professional DJing and production
